Output bf13d429e78016f84577c78faa5522e9ec7f15860198f1da34395f11fef9aad8:0

value
19495000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a8c718720212ee35b424a99d58691debb226083 OP_EQUAL
address
35ZzYnRBdPgTTjc92omcNNd8ioLZ5ZiseK
transaction
bf13d429e78016f84577c78faa5522e9ec7f15860198f1da34395f11fef9aad8
confirmations
467504
spent
true